Wood Siding Replacement Questions
What types of wood siding can be replaced? Common options include cedar, pine, and redwood siding, which can be matched to existing materials or replaced with new styles.
When is replacement necessary instead of repair? Replacement is recommended when siding is extensively damaged, rotted, or has significant warping that cannot be effectively repaired.
What are signs that wood siding needs to be replaced? Signs include cracking, peeling paint, insect damage, and visible rot or mold growth.
How does the replacement process typically proceed? It involves removing the old siding, preparing the surface, and installing new panels to ensure a durable and attractive finish.
